March Meeting of Young Professionals Features “The Art of Giving and Getting Referrals”

Andrew Politi, national vice president of commercial and retail sales for Paid Harbor Collections, will present “The Art of Giving and Getting Referrals,” on March 27 at the monthly meeting of the Lakewood Chamber Young Professionals, 6:00 to 8:00 p.m., Connelly Station, 711 Main Street, Belmar, New Jersey.

In his presentation, Politi will discuss the proper use of business cards, why people refer, how to listen effectively, how to build a network, and how to gain more referrals.

As vice president of Paid Harbor Collections, Politi is in charge of business development, and the training and management of its staff. Politi has worked in the commercial and retail credit and collection industry for 27 years and is a professionally trained sales associate.

About Andrew Politi:
Politi, a graduate of Howell High School, Farmingdale, N.J., received his B.A. in economics and banking from Rutgers University in 1980. He is a founding member (1997) and past president of CRA (Corporate Resource Alliance) (2005-2007), a premier New Jersey networking association for business owners, top-level executives, and professionals who work in a specific business or industry. Politi is a soccer coach for the Girls’ U15 Travel team, East Brunswick; and a student and teacher at the Jersey Shore Aikikai Martial Arts School, Point Pleasant.
